His relationship with Grandpa was always on his mind with regards to us. He never wanted to alienate his kids the way his dad alienated him.
He was definitely a hardass in the 1960's, when he was at NAS Meridian flying three hops a day (working 0530 to 1730 every day, 5-6 days a week, instructing new Marine and Navy pilots and getting them ready for Vietnam. And the two years after he came back from his second tour in 1969, he was one very angry man (I know no hippies tried to spit on him, because if they did he'd have killed them right then and there...and dad was never in prison).
However, he mellowed considerably by the time I was in High School, and by the '80's he was downright lovable.
